More About Early Years Foundation Stage (Age 3-5)

Active learning through play and experimental investigation is an essential basis for effective education at every stage. Our world class educators plan for and create stimulating environments that facilitate learning through capitalizing on the children’s interests. The children are encouraged to lead their own learning, and as such, the organization of space, materials and people is designed to support this independence. Learning provision is planned to promote each skill in communication, creativity and problem solving.

Within the day-to-day life of the classroom there is a carefully considered schedule, which provides a framework for planning. Children learn to make decisions, ask questions and reflect on their own learning. Careful observations of the children’s development allow the teachers to make informed judgements about the learning taking place and possible next steps, to plan relevant, challenging and motivating experiences for each child.

Throughout the day, teachers prepare and facilitate activities to encourage skills and knowledge in all seven areas of learning, in order for children to achieve the 17 Early Learning Goals at the end of Foundation Stage 2. Core areas of social development and communication will be encouraged in all activities, with teachers assessing learning, planning activities and observing the children’s development and interest before starting the cycle again.

The EYFS School Day

Our Early Years children start their day at 08h00 (the same time as all pupils in the school). Break times happen throughout the morning and classes are timetabled in both our indoor and outdoor play areas. School finishes at 13h30.

Snacks and Lunch

Healthy eating is encouraged at all times. Children are expected to bring in a healthy snack from home each day, with a fresh bottle of water and are encouraged to eat snacks and lunch together in a calm and social environment.

Lunches are eaten in the EYFS building. We encourage healthy eating and good table manners from the first day of school and whether children choose to bring in packed lunches or purchase a cooked meal from our kitchens, we encourage them to make sensible choices and expect all pupils to be eating healthy, nutritious food.

Our School Building

The EYFS area at Kent College Dubai offers a calm, beautiful and inspiring environment for our youngest learners. There is ample indoor and outdoor space to ensure that the curriculum can be delivered in the most creative and practical of ways and in order to allow all of our children to be happy and successful learners. Teaching rooms are spacious and light.

Specialist areas have been carefully designed to enable the children to access the curriculum and develop their skills appropriately. Each class will be timetabled to use our stimulating playground, which allows children to have fun whilst developing their gross motor and social skills.
